Overview The Global Network Africa:


The Global Network Africa provides a space for dialogue on alliance building between trade unions, organisations of workers in the informal economy and other civil society organisations around a common decent work agenda for Africa. Its aim is to displace the current neoliberal practices and policies of corporations, governments and multilateral institutions with alternatives that eradicate poverty, unemployment and inequality. The Global Network Africa, therefore, focuses on new forms of organisation and new organisational strategies for the labour movement in Africa.
